AMZN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2022 in Review

4,039 of the 5,937 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Amazon (AMZN) for Q2 2022, worth a combined $628B — down 39% from $1.02T a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 247 funds closed out of AMZN and 183 opened new positions — a net loss of 64 holders — while 1,449 trimmed existing stakes and 2,151 added.

The largest buyer was Morgan Stanley, adding an estimated $4.42B. The largest seller was Aaron Wealth Advisors, cutting an estimated $5.62B.
